Who came up with Neapolitan ice cream?

Louis Ferdinand Jungius
It is the first type of ice cream to combine three flavors. The first recorded recipe was created by head chef of the royal Prussian household Louis Ferdinand Jungius in 1839, who dedicated the recipe to Fürst Pückler.

What was the original Neapolitan ice cream?

The first known recipe for a three-flavored ice cream comes from the head chef of the Royal Prussian household in 1839. The first Neapolitan ice cream from Italy contained pistachio (green), strawberry (red) and vanilla (white) in honor of the Italian flag.

Who invented spumoni?

According to most food historians, spumoni was invented sometime during the 19th century in Naples, Italy. During the 1870s, it was brought to the U.S and known as Neapolitan ice cream. This ice cream’s main three flavors were chocolate, vanilla, and strawberry.

Why do they call it spumoni?

Where does Spumoni come from? Spumoni originated in Naples and is plural for spumone, which means “foam”. It was introduced to the United States in the 1870s.

Where did the ice cream name Neapolitan come from?

Neapolitan ice cream was named in the late 19th century as a reflection of its presumed origins in the cuisine of the Italian city of Naples, and the many Neapolitan immigrants who brought their expertise in frozen desserts with them to the United States.

What does Neapolitan ice cream mean?

The term Neapolitan ice cream typically refers to a layered frozen dessert made up of three flavors: chocolate ice cream, vanilla ice cream, and strawberry ice cream. It may also be made with gelato, though it would then be called Neapolitan gelato, instead.
